What is Jade Spectral Analysis?
Jade spectral analysis is a scientific technique that examines the chemical composition and mineralogical properties of jade. By using advanced instruments such as X-ray fluorescence (XRF) spectrometers and Fourier transform infrared (FTIR) spectrometers, researchers can identify the specific minerals and impurities present in jade samples. This analysis not only provides valuable insights into the stone’s composition but also helps in distinguishing between different types of jade, such as nephrite and jadeite.
The Significance of Jade Spectral Analysis
1. Authenticity Verification: Jade spectral analysis is crucial in determining the authenticity of jade artifacts. It helps differentiate between natural jade and synthetic or fake imitations, ensuring that collectors and museums can confidently acquire genuine pieces.
2. Type Identification: Spectral analysis allows scientists to identify the type of jade, such as nephrite or jadeite. This information is essential for understanding the stone’s geological origins, as well as its cultural significance.
3. Provenance Analysis: By studying the chemical composition of jade samples, researchers can gain insights into the geological regions where the stone was formed. This helps in tracing the provenance of ancient jade artifacts and understanding trade routes across different civilizations.

Applications of Jade Spectral Analysis
1. Art and Archaeology: Jade spectral analysis aids in the identification of ancient jade artifacts, providing valuable insights into cultural history and trade practices. This information helps in dating and categorizing artifacts, enriching our understanding of ancient civilizations.
2. Gemology: Gemologists use spectral analysis to classify jade samples and determine their quality, which is essential in the jade market.
3. Geology: Geologists study the chemical composition of jade deposits to understand the geological processes involved in jade formation, contributing to the field of petrology.
